Daryl here participating in your discussion thread related to brand protection, I would suggest utilizing protecting your brand with our transparency program!
Transparency allows you to label every unit of your product with a unique code. After we turn on protections for your products, Amazon will begin to look for and scan these codes within its FCs to ensure that only authentic products that match the product’s listing are shipped out to customers. Units that fail Transparency authentication checks are investigated for potential counterfeits. Suspected counterfeits will be handled as per Amazon’s anticounterfeiting policies.

Furthermore, after registering through Transparency, our Impact dashboard in the Brand Registry portal offers insights into how Amazon protects your intellectual property and listings for your brand-registered ASINs.
The dashboard provides a snapshot of our proactive protections for your registered brands, including:
- Number of brands registered and protected
- Number of infringing ASINs removed
- Number of invalid new ASINs or invalid modifications of existing ASINs prevented
You can also view trends and filter the protections' data by store, brand or category.
